Event Description

Step right up for a week-long circus extravaganza! Green Fools Theatre Society is coming to Oliver to teach circus for ages 8 to 14. The camp is hosted by Venables Theatre and will allow youth to try a multitude of circus disciplines including stilts, unicycles, juggling, walking barrels, aerial skills and more!
For Green Fools Co-Founder Dean Bareham, circus and performing had a profound impact on him. “It really saved my life,” says Bareham, “I was a teen who could have easily slipped through the cracks, and it gave me direction.” During the camp the kids get to try everything from juggling to stilt walking. “We want to create a place where kids can participate in healthy risk taking and see that failure is okay,” says Bareham. At the end of the week, participants will create a performance for their families.
In Bareham’s thirty years of experience teaching circus, he has experienced the incredible impact it has on kids. “During one of our camps in Calgary we had a young boy join us who had just arrived in Canada from Ethiopia. He was a refugee and didn’t speak English. Within days he was performing in the Jubilee auditorium and the rest of the kids had banded together to make sure he felt included.”
